The imported wood is mainly processed from pine, eucalyptus, fir and other trees into wooden strips with a rectangular or square cross section. The specifications of the wood are generally divided into 30*50 mm. This refers to its length and width. We call it 3 5 squares. This is generally used for hanging wooden keels, or for making some internal structures. 60*90, the frame of the general old-fashioned furniture is made with this, but it is rarely seen in home decoration. 120*40, called the door side. It is used to make the skeleton of the door. On both sides, the board is sprayed with paint, and one door is made.
